Quickly mow up to 3.5 acres on a single charge, then fully recharge batteries in less than 3.5 hours with the Greenworks 60V 54-in. 32 HP Electric Battery-Powered MaximusZ Zero-Turn Riding Lawn Mower, with (2) 20.0 Ah, (2) 8.0 Ah & (2) 4.0 Ah Batteries and 1.5 Kw Charger. Never bog down in tall, thick, or wet grass, thanks to triple-cutting blade motors. Feel the unmatched power with zero-turn lap bar steering and two high-torque brushless hub motors that mow at speeds up to 8 MPH. Greenworks unrivaled Intelligent Power combines brushless motor technology, cutting, drive, control, and battery systems to sense and auto-adapt power for the job at hand with a power output equivalent to a 31 HP gas-powered motor. Includes (2) 20.0 Ah, (2) 8.0 Ah & (2) 4.0 Ah Batteries and 1.5Kw Charger. Battery is compatible with 75+ Greenworks 60V products.

  • Cuts up to 3.5 acres on a single charge with included batteries
  • 32 HP gas-powered engine equivalent with intelligent brushless motor technology vs gas-powered competitors
  • Ultra-fast charging in 3.5 hours
  • Cutting speeds up to 8 MPH to get the job done faster and give you time back in your day vs gas-powered competitors
  • Three high-torque brushless hub blade motors provide a constant 17K FPM blade tip speed for optimal power and various grass conditions
  • Innovative bog-resistant SmartCut Technology auto-adapts to grass conditions for the perfect cut vs gas-powered competitors
  • 14-position cutting height adjustment with a single lever to achieve the perfect cut height; Cutting height adjustments: 1.5 - 4.5
  • Industry's only zero-turn mower with an intergraded utility dump bed hauls up to 200 lb.. of cargo, and tow capacity of 300 lb.
  • Easily handles slopes up to 15 with adaptive traction control to keep mower straight on slopes and prevent sliding on hills
  • Adjustable suspension seat with lumbar support and fold-down armrests for added comfort
  • High-intensity LED illumination headlight to safely work in low-light conditions
  • 54" heavy-duty 10-gauge fabricated steel deck provides maximum airflow for optimal cutting and side discharge
  • Front-mount 2 receiver hitch for mower accessories to multi-purpose your machine
  • Rear-hitch is capable of towing up to 300 lb.. to haul trailers and pull-behind attachments
  • On-board USB B (Type A, Type C) charging ports and two cup holders for maximum operator convenience
  • 60V battery powers over 75+ products; One battery to mow, blow, cut, trim, cultivate, and more
  • 4-year tool and battery limited warranty

I bought this in 2024. If I had flat ground, I would rate 5 stars, but I have rolling property. It is hard to keep it going straight when you are on a 15 degree incline, or any incline. It is fast and effective. It cuts well and except for the problem on inclines, it works great. I wish I had bought the old style with the steering weel for my property. It is relatively quite and the batteries last a long time. It's nice not having to store gas, oil and changing spark plugs and air filters every year. It's comfortable and easy to use. I have not had a problem in tall grass or short.

For operation on inclines, zero turn mowers can require a bit of adjustment compared to steering wheel models, especially on slopes around 15 degrees. To help improve tracking and control, we recommend reducing speed and making gradual steering inputs whenever possible. Ensuring tire pressure is equal on both sides can also help maintain a straighter path. For properties with consistent rolling terrain, a steering wheel or lawn tractor-style unit may provide more stability, as you noted.
